Fire & Water Restoration FAQs

Do you handle the mitigation phase or just the rebuild? +
Onsite specializes in the reconstruction phase that comes after mitigation. Mitigation is the emergency work right after the fire or flood, water extraction, structural drying, soot and smoke cleaning, and content removal, typically done by 24/7 restoration companies. Once mitigation is complete and the home is dry and clean we take over and rebuild. If you need a mitigation referral we are happy to recommend trusted local companies.
How does the insurance claim process work? +
We work directly with your insurance adjuster from our first walkthrough. We document all damage with photos, prepare detailed line item scopes in the format adjusters expect, and meet on site for the inspection. Our experience streamlining communication with adjusters keeps claims moving and helps make sure the scope of work fully reflects the damage.
How long does a fire or water damage rebuild take? +
Timelines depend on scope. A localized water damage rebuild affecting one or two rooms typically runs 4 to 8 weeks. A larger fire rebuild involving structural repair, full interior reconstruction, and systems replacement can run 4 to 9 months. We provide a realistic schedule once the scope and insurance approval are finalized.
Can you match my existing finishes? +
Yes. Matching existing finishes is standard for restoration work. We source matching cabinetry, tile, flooring, trim profiles, and paint to make the rebuilt areas continuous with undamaged parts of the home. When matching is impossible we coordinate with you on substitutes that work with the existing aesthetic.
Do I need to move out during reconstruction? +
It depends on the scope. Localized damage to a single area can often be rebuilt while you remain in the home with proper containment. Full structural rebuilds, kitchen damage, or extensive HVAC and electrical work typically require you to move out for the duration. Many insurance policies cover additional living expenses during reconstruction. We discuss this honestly during the initial walkthrough.
